Subject: Reseller Programme — Status for Board Review

Executive team,

The Keystone Partner Programme has onboarded eleven resellers since launch, against a target of fifteen. Margins are tracking as modelled, though two partners in the Varnholt region are underperforming on volume. We will review tier thresholds at quarter-end. Our proposed adjustments and forward commitments are set out below.

management briefing: Only 7 of the 120 pilot accounts renewed Ralael, so a churn review is set for January 1.

Ticket #2907 — Signature check fails on report builder export

Support: customers exporting from the Tallyvane report builder see a signature verification error after the sorting-stability patch. The patch changed row ordering in grouped exports, which altered the serialized payload, so exports signed before the patch now fail verification against cached manifests. Advise customers to regenerate reports; old exports cannot be re-verified. Fresh exports are signed with the key below.

signing key of fadug-haweg = bky19_x2JJNa4RuE34mQa9TgK

## Runbook: Tallyfern Ledger Release Checks

Before promoting a Tallyfern ledger release, freeze accrual writes via the maintenance flag and confirm the reconciliation job shows zero drift. Run the balance snapshot, then deploy the new build to the canary region and replay one hour of traffic. If drift exceeds 0.01%, roll back and unfreeze. All verification calls go through the internal audit endpoint, which requires the service credential below.

gateway credential: qvz23-XSZTNBjrucz4Q49XMT1TuVw